Daniel Stigefelt's Latest Beauty Scene Exclusive Features Glowing Skin

Photographer Daniel Stigefelt captures Beauty Scene's latest exclusive, a portrait series that highlights glowing skin and messy tresses. The series features models Helena L and Petra H who pull off bronzed and highlighted skin and hair that is both intentionally messy and intricately braided.

Hair and makeup for this beauty shoot is courtesy of Galina Nurmi and Petra Stenhammar who opt for natural and nomadic looks that are created with Chanel cosmetics.

This editorial's wardrobe is kept minimal, consisting only of oversized hats and jewelry pieces that are handpicked by stylist Nadia Kandil. Photographer Daniel Stigefelt captures striking imagery that is brought to life with the help of his creative team. From its wild locks to its glowing skin cosmetics, the series embraces a natural beauty routine that makes a surprisingly bold statement.
